Output 668bd4f55d6da10575f4fd23b64ebb4f7e76623c6d9b0ca2513b028295fbf0bd:0

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 daaf2b1e2a505f595052891bfe5af9d507d35327
address
bc1qm2hjk8322p04j5zj3ydlukhe65rax5e83fkgqt
transaction
668bd4f55d6da10575f4fd23b64ebb4f7e76623c6d9b0ca2513b028295fbf0bd